White Knoll is 1-9 against North Augusta since April of 2015 but they'll have a chance to close the gap a little bit on Tuesday. The White Knoll Timberwolves will take on the North Augusta Yellow Jackets at 7:30 p.m.
White Knoll saw some tournament action on Saturday. They fell just short of North Augusta by a score of 6-5. The loss was the Timberwolves' first of the season.
Allie Royer made the most of her time at bat despite the final result and went a perfect 2-for-2 with two runs, one triple, and one RBI. That's the most runs she has posted since back in April of 2024. Another player making a difference was Ashlynn Blackstone, who went 2-for-3 with two RBI.
Even though they lost, White Knoll hit smart and finished the game with only two strikeouts. That strong performance was nothing new for the team: they've now struck out at most four strikeouts in four consecutive games dating back to last season.
Having lost for the first time this season, White Knoll fell to 1-1-1. As for North Augusta, their record is now 2-2.
Tuesday's match will be a test for both teams' pitchers. White Knoll hasn't had any issues making contact this season, having earned a batting average of .328. However, it's not like North Augusta struggles in that department as they've averaged .368. With both teams so capable at the plate, fans should be ready for an impressive hitting performance.
